Irritable bowel syndrome

K58 is the ICD-10-CM code for Irritable bowel syndrome. It is a non-billable category code — use a more specific child code such as K58.0 for billing.

What this means — in plain language

MedlinePlus · NIH

Ir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) is a problem that affects the large intestine. It can cause abdominal cramping, bloating, and a change in bowel habits. Some people with the disorder have constipation. Some have diarrhea. Others go back and forth between the two. Although IBS can cause a great deal of discomfort, it does not harm the intestines. IBS is common. Frequently asked questions

What is ICD-10 code K58?
K58 is the ICD-10-CM code for "Irritable bowel syndrome". It falls under K00-K95 Diseases of the digestive system.
Is K58 a billable code?
No — K58 is a non-billable header code. Use a more specific child code (such as K58.0) for billing.
What are the subcodes of K58?
K58 has 5 more specific child codes, including K58.0, K58.1, K58.2.
